如何使用Spring Framework为搜索引擎集成Cassandra和Solr



以前,我们使用Apache MySQL作为数据存储层。在此基础上,我们使用Spring Boot 1.2.7-Spring Data JPA开发了Spring Hateoas API。

现在根据新的要求,我们想开发一个搜索引擎。

首先,我们被要求从MySQL迁移到Cassandra,因为它是NoSQL。其次,我们需要建立搜索引擎,但我们不想放弃卡桑德拉。

那么,我们如何将Cassandra和Solr结合使用,并使用Spring构建搜索引擎呢?

如果您以前一直使用Spring Data JPA访问MySql,那么选择Cassandra和Solr:的Spring数据项目可能是一个不错的决定

http://projects.spring.io/spring-data-cassandra/

http://projects.spring.io/spring-data-solr/

这就是你的要求吗?

最新更新